[ output ] vue-daum-map 컴포넌트

다음 지도를 래핑한 Vue.js 컴포넌트입니다. 저장소 NPM Github 데모 Demo 참고 사항 중심좌표와 레벨값은 sync 됩니다. 지도가 로드되면 load 이벤트가 발생하며, 파라미터로 넘어오는 map 객체를 통해 지도를 직접 컨트롤 가능합니다. 지도에서 발생하는 Events 들은 모두 그대로 내어주고 있으므로 필요시 바인딩하여 사용하시면 됩니다. appKey 는 다음 지도 Web API 가이드를 참고하여 새로 발급받아 사용하세요. 개발 환경 […]

[ output ] 듀랑고 맵 사유지 시뮬레이터

듀랑고 실제 맵 위에 사유지를 지정해볼 수 있는 시뮬레이터 데모 Demo 저장소 Github 개발환경 & 도구 Vue.js 2.5.2 ES2015 Webpack 3.6.0 개발의 시작 $ npm install vue-cli -g $ vue init webpack durango-map-simulator https://kr.vuejs.org/v2/guide/installation.html#CLI 이미지는 어디서 가져왔나? 넥슨에서 제공하는 구글 맵 (maps.durango.nexon.com) 크롤링한건가? 처음에는 크롤링해서 맵 이미지를 다운로드했다가 너무 많아서 직접 호출하는 방식으로 변경 어떻게? […]

[ output ] 점심 메뉴 골라주는 라인 챗봇

매일 점심시간마다 메뉴를 정하기가 너무 어려워서 메뉴 목록을 등록해두고 “메뉴”를 외치면 랜덤으로 골라주는 챗봇을 만들었습니다. 개발환경 Firebase Node.js Line API 사용법 라인>친구추가>친구찾기에서 아이디 “@dia6165p”로 검색하면 구리구리한 숟가락 아이콘의 계정이 나옵니다. 친구 추가 하시고 톡방에 초대합니다. 대화창에 명령어를 입력합니다. /밥 : 명령어 도움말 /밥 목록 : 등록된 메뉴 목록을 출력합니다. (톡방마다 목록 데이터는 별도로 저장됩니다.) /밥 […]

[ output ] 단축 URL 서비스 surl.kr

2011년에 만들어서 계속 운영중인 URL 단축 서비스 서비스 URL http://www.surl.kr SURL이란? SURL은 Shorten URL의 약자로, ‘URL을 짧게 줄인다’는 의미 SURL 서비스 ‘http://lepas.pe.kr/main/?document_srl=984’ 처럼 길이가 긴 URL을 ‘http://surl.kr/12e’ 이와 같이 짧게 축소시켜주는 서비스 SURL 활용 트위터나 블로그에 흥미로운 뉴스기사나 유투브 동영상의 URL을 기재하고자 하는데 140자 공간이 부족할때 문자나 메일로 사이트 URL을 보내려고하는데 너무 길어서 쓰기가 힘들때 […]

[ output ] 실시간 멀티 빙고 게임

2015년쯤 Angular 2 Beta가 나왔을 때 개인적으로 선행학습을 좀 하다가 Angular 2 + Express.js + Socket.io + Bootstrap 으로 만들어본 실시간 멀티 빙고게임. DEMO